Effect of Various Methods of Stabilization of Rice Bran on Its Quality Evaluation

Abstract:
In the present study the effect of different stabilization methods i.e. Hot Air Oven and Autoclaved stabilization methods on physio-chemical properties such as Moisture content, Bulk density, Water Holding capacity, Free fatty acids, lipase Activity, Peroxide value and Colour of rice bran was evaluated. Fresh rice bran was subjected to stabilization treatments namely hot air oven stabilization and autoclave stabilization, while un-stabilized rice bran was used as a control. The present results indicated that the Hot Air Oven stabilization methods effectively inactivated lipase and lower the FFA compared with Autoclaved stabilization. Moisture content of rice bran was observed from 5.263±0.618 %. While bulk density, water holding capacity, Free Fatty Acids, Lipase Activity, peroxide value were 0.378±0.008 g/ml, 1.63±0.069 ml/g, 4.349±0.192%, 5.012±0.699 µmol/g min, 6.6807±0.431 meq/kg respectively. The L* (lightness), a* (redness) and b* (yellowness) values of rice bran were 63.5±1.047, 3.79±0.179 and 23.96±0.384 respectively.
